Valorant Team Deathmatch Game Mode: Everything We Know

According to Anna Donlon (Executive Producer of Valorant at Riot Games), players have requested an addition of a Team Deathmatch game mode, so this is one of the things they are working on. Interestingly, we've heard about a similar mode from Valorant data miners a few months ago, and it was called (or codenamed) "Hurm".

So yeah, this will be probably it – ability-enabled team deathmatch game mode, where the team that gets the first 100 kills wins a match. Honestly, this alone sounds pretty interesting, especially because of that fact that we might see some new maps or smaller versions of the one we have now made specifically for this mode. Honestly, so far, we see it is a pretty interesting alternative to a Classic Deathmatch, especially for new players.

However, the release of a Team Deathmatch Game Mode will probably be delayed due to the team's focus on other game modes, such as Premier Mode, which will basically be Valorant's tournament mode.
